If a tangent to the ellipse x2a2+y2b2=1 having slope 2 is normal to the circle x2+y2+4x+1=0, then the maximum value of ab is

Open in App
Solution

Equation of tangent is y=2x±4a2+b2

If this tangent is normal to the circle x2+y2+4x+1=0, then it will pass through the centre (2,0) of the circle.
0=4±4a2+b24a2+b2=16

Using A.M.G.M. inequality, we get
4a2+b224a2×b2ab4
